If A2DP remote does not acquire its pending transport within a timeout, we won't get a write error in a2dp-sink, but instead the transport becomes idle. Currently, we continue writing to the socket as if everything was fine, even though the data won't be processed at the remote end. Handle this by stopping the node and emitting a node error event. Pipewire may then restart the node to retry.

/*
|
|
* We cannot write all data we have at once, since this can exceed
|
|
* device buffers. We'll want a limited number of "excess"
|
|
* samples. This is an issue for the "low-latency" A2DP codecs.
|
|
*
|
|
* Flushing the rest of the data (if any) is delayed after a timeout,
|
|
* selected on an average-rate basis:
|
|
*
|
|
* npackets = quantum / packet_samples
|
|
* write_end_time = npackets * timeout
|
|
* max_excess = quantum - sample_rate * write_end_time
|
|
* packet_time = packet_samples / sample_rate
|
|
* => timeout = (quantum - max_excess)/quantum * packet_time
|
|
*/
